Sažetak
The research focused on the study of typographic and colorimetric properties of prints on transfer foils made with the non-impact printing technology, using two different printers – electrophotography- and inkjet-based, their cartridges and two thermal transfer materials which were transferred onto a cotton fabric. Four-colour prints and typography defined with three different typefaces (one sans-serif, one transitional and one modern) were made. The typefaces were tested in four sizes (6, 8, 10 and 12 pt). The prints were exposed to a different number of washing and drying cycles, the differences in colour and typographic tonal density being measured before and after the cycles. The colour differences of 100% and 50% intensity fields (CMYK100 and CYK50)were measured spectrophotometrically, whereas the difference in typographic tonal density was measured by means of image analysis. The differences in colour ΔE00, lightness ΔL00, chromaticity ΔC00 and hue ΔH00 for the substrate and prints(CMYK) after a different number of washes were calculated with the obtained spectrophotometric measurements. The changes in the colour of the substrate alone had to be taken into account as well, as these results demonstrate that the hue of the transferred layer of the transfer foil also influences the indirect transfer printing. While inkjet printers apply a thicker layer of ink, more precise printing of smaller graphic elements is achieved with electrophotography. The most substantial difference in typographic tonal density after a different number of washes was measured at smaller type sizes (6 in 8 pt). Due to its design features, the tested sans-serif typeface displayed higher typographic tonal density than the other two tested typefaces. After a different number of washes, the highest difference in typographic tonal density was measured at the sans-serif typeface.
